William K. Huweart Jr. – Monessen

By obits

 

William K. Huweart Jr. of Monessen passed away on Oct. 22, 2023. He was born in Monongahela, Oct. 5, 1986, a son of William K. “Kevin” Huweart and Janice Opel Hoffman. Billy was Christian by faith and enjoyed hunting and fishing, as well as spending time with his son operating their RC cars. He loved to be outdoors. A hard-working man, his off time found him with his children. He had served his country honorably as a member of the United States Marine Corps. Billy was a mechanic by trade, following in the footsteps of his grandfather, who operated Opel’s Garage in West Brownsville.  He was preceded in death by his grandparents, Robert W. and Anna Jane Opel and William B. “Bud” and Betty Irene Huweart. Surviving are his wife, Diane Cholock Huweart; his children, Levi and Bailey Huweart; his mother, Janice Opel Hoffman and husband Bill; father, William K. “Kevin” Huweart and wife, Kathleen; sister, Jennifer Galla and husband Aaron; and nephews, Aaden, Colton and Dylan. Funeral arrangements have been entrusted to RHOME FUNERAL HOME INC., 1209 Grand Blvd., Monessen, where friends will be welcomed from 5 to 7 p.m. Monday, Oct. 30, 2023.
